June 17th News The Thunder defeated the Pacers 120-109 at home today and won the Battle of Kings Mountain in the Finals. Jaylenway made great achievements in this game, making 14 of 25 shots, 3 of 5 three-pointers, 9 of 12 free throws, 40 points in the career playoff score record, and 6 rebounds and 4 assists, plus or negative value +14.

According to statistics, after this game, Jaylenway became the first player after Wade in 2006 to score 40+ in the finals after entering the league in less than three seasons.

Jaylenway was the No. 12 pick in 2022, and this season is his third season in the NBA.
